Record #575 from Abstracts of the Wills and Administrations of Accomack County, Virginia 1800-1860
| County | Accomack |
|---|---|
| Name | Ker, Edward H. |
| Date (written/proved/probated or recorded) | 31 Jan 1826/27 Feb 1826 |
| Abstract | ⦠to Edward Smith Snead during his life⦠my tract of land near Horn Town called Wolf Ridge at present occupied by Will Douglas free Negro⦠. Remainder except Negro George & Jack to friend Richard D. Bayly & Edward S. Snead. To friend Richard Bayly the services of my Negro boy Jack until he arrives at age 21 & to be free. to friend Edward S. Sneaqd the services of my Negro boy George until he arrives at age 21 & then he to be free. |
| Main Source Reference | Will 1825-1826 w&c, p. 576. |
